These settings directly go to firmware and this part of code is not touched from a long time. Did you update BIOS recently?
Try to revert commits 6f92253024d9d947a4f454654840ce479e251376
and f1664eaacec31035450132c46ed2915fd2b2049a.

They should have been backported older kernels too. If this fixes this issue, means that sensors were not powered up in your other builds as user space program iio-sensor-proxy has a race condition and failed to power up sensors.

I think you are able to reproduce the condition even during cold boot not just reboots.
